Jambin & District Honour RollPrint Page 
The honour roll commemorates those from Jambin and district who served in World War Two.
The unveiling of the Jambin and District Honour Board took place in the Jambin Hall in 1954. The board was unveiled by Mr G. Robinson of Biloela and was blessed by the Reverend Mr Whitney.
The Central Queensland Herald , 6th May 1954
